Default Paramount fails us once again. All hype no substance

After all the excitement generated about Paramount possibly announcing some bluray titles on March 4th it appears that excitement was all for nothing.

According Bill Hunt all Paramount did was announce the dvd version of There Will Be Blood.


Quote:
Originally Posted by The Digital Bits
Paramount has just officially reconfirmed that There Will Be Blood will be released on DVD on 4/8. The studio had originally set the DVD and HD-DVD versions for release on 4/8, but then the title was pulled from the Paramount Home Entertainment online press database. Just today, however, it's been added back into the system in the following configurations: single-disc widescreen DVD, 2-disc widescreen Collector's Edition DVD and 2-disc Collector's Edition "HD". Since the studio has already confirmed that today's HD-DVD releases (Things We Lost in the Fire, Into the Wild and Bee Movie) are its last, the new "HD" listing for There Will Be Blood can mean only one of two things: Either it's the studio's first newly announced Blu-ray (possible, but we think somewhat unlikely), or this is simply error - an HD-DVD title that hasn't yet been cleaned out of the database. When I tried contacting the studio this morning, per usual these past few weeks, I was unable to speak with anyone who could confirm anything either way. We'll keep trying, but in the meantime, you CAN at least expect the DVDs on 4/8. And according to what little detail was available on the press site, the 2-disc Collector's Edition DVD will include some 15 minutes worth of deleted scenes, at least 3 featurettes (The Story of Petroleum, There Will Be Blood - Pics, Research, Etc and Dailies Gone Wild), trailers and more.
